Expedite vs Advance - What's the difference?

expedite | advance |


As verbs the difference between expedite and advance

is that expedite is to accelerate the progress of while advance is to bring forward; to move towards the front; to make to go on.

As adjectives the difference between expedite and advance

is that expedite is free of impediment; unimpeded while advance is completed before need or a milestone event.

As a noun advance is

a forward move; improvement or progression.
